有以下程序段: int i,n; for(i=0;i<8;i++)   {n=rand(  )%5;

  • A+
所属分类:IT认证

答案查询网公众号已于近期上线啦

除基本的文字搜题外,准备上线语音搜题和拍照搜题功能!微信关注公众号【答案查询网】或扫描下方二维码即可体验。

(1)【◆题库问题◆】:[单选] 有以下程序段: int i,n; for(i=0;i<8;i++) {n=rand(  )%5; switch(n){case l: case 3:printf("%d",n);break; case 2: case 4:print?("%d",n);continue; case(  ):exit(0); }printf("%d",n); } 以下关于程序执行情况的叙述,正确的是(  )。
A.for循环语句固定执行8次
B.当产生的随机数n为4时结束循环操作
C.当产生的随机数n为1和2时不做任何操作
D.当产生的随机数n为0时结束程序运行

【◆参考答案◆】:A

【◆答案解析◆】:程序中的if循环是固定地执行8次,属于计数器,程序是从中随机抽取一个数,然后对5进行求余再输出,共抽取8个数。所以答案为A。

(2)【◆题库问题◆】:[单选] 在Visual Foxpro中,属于命令按钮属性的是(  )。
A.Parent
B.This
C.ThisForm
D.Click

【◆参考答案◆】:A

【◆答案解析◆】:A。【解析】Parent是对象的一个属性,属性值为对象引用,指向该对象的直接容器对象。this、This Form是关键字,他们分别表示当前对象、当前表单。Click事件是在控件上单击鼠标左键时发生的。

(3)【◆题库问题◆】:[单选] 在软件开发中,需求分析阶段可以使用的工具是 (  )
A.N—S图
B.DFD图
C.PAD图
D.程序流程图

【◆参考答案◆】:B

【◆答案解析◆】:结构化分析常用工具:数据流图(DFD)、数据字典(DD)。详细设计阶段常用的工具:程序流程图,N—S图,PAD图,HIP0图。

(4)【◆题库问题◆】:[单选]下列程序的运行结果为( )。#include<stdio.h>main(){ structdate{intyear,month,day;}today;printf("%d\n",sizeof(struct date));}
A.8
B.6
C.10
D.12

【◆参考答案◆】:B

【◆答案解析◆】:struct date中包含year、month、day这3 个整型变量,一个整型变量占2个字节;sizeof是求所占字节数的运算符。

(5)【◆题库问题◆】:[单选] 在关系运算中,投影运算的含义是(  )。
A.在基本表中选择满足条件的记录组成一个新的关系
B.在基本表中选择需要的字段(属性)组成一个新的关系
C.在基本表中选择满足条件的记录和属性组成一个新的关系
D.上述说法均是正确的

【◆参考答案◆】:B

【◆答案解析◆】:B。【解析】投影运算是在关系模式中挑选若干属性组成新的关系。

(6)【◆题库问题◆】:[单选,材料题] 下列SQL语句执行后,查询结果的第一条记录的“职工号”是(  )。 SELECT班级号,姓名,工资 FROM教师 ORDER BY班级号,工资DESC第下面的题目使用下列数据表。 “班级”表班级号班级名11信息200801班12信息200802班21计算机200801班22计算机2008(12班“教师”表教师编号姓名班级号工资职称电话T11李清111500.00讲师65854587T22王晓黎122200.00教授63525876T33欧倩倩111600.00讲师65548478T44刘宏211200.00助教
A.T11
B.T33
C.T55
D.T66

【◆参考答案◆】:B

【◆答案解析◆】:在sQL查询中,可以通过ORDERBY短语对查询的结果进行排序,利用ASC或DESC短语指定排序方式,其中ASC表示按升序排序,此为默认排序方式,DESC短语表示按降序方式排序。 本题中SQL语句的功能是检索“教师”表中教师的“班级号”、“姓名”和“工资”的信息,查询结果首先按“班级号”字段升序排序,再按“工资”字段降序排序。

(7)【◆题库问题◆】:[单选] 下列叙述中错误的是(  )。
A.菜单项的快捷键不可以任意设置
B.除了Click事件之外,菜单项还能响应其他的事件过程,如DblClick等
C.每个菜单项都是一个控件,与其他控件一样都有自己的属性和事件
D.在程序执行时,如果菜单项的Enabled属性为False,则该菜单项变成灰色

【◆参考答案◆】:B

【◆答案解析◆】:每个菜单项都是一个控件,都有自己的属性和行为的属性;每个菜单项有且仅有一个Click事件;菜单项快捷键的赋值包括功能键与控制键的组合,如<Ctrl>+<F1>键或<Ctrl>+<A>键,不能随便赋值;Visible属性用来设置窗体或控件是否可见,设为False时,控件不可见,设为True时,控件可见。

(8)【◆题库问题◆】:[单选] 在结构化方法中,软件开发阶段用数据流程图(DFD.作为描述工具的是(  )。
A.需求分析
B.详细设计
C.程序编码
D.可行性分析

【◆参考答案◆】:A

(9)【◆题库问题◆】:[单选] VBA中用实际参数a和b调用有参过程Area(m,n.的正确形式是
A.Area m,n
B.Area a,b
C.CallArea(m,n.
D.Call Areaa,b

【◆参考答案◆】:B

【◆答案解析◆】:【解析】含参数的过程被调用时,主调过程中的调用式必须提供相应的实参(实际参数的简称.,并通过实参向形参传递的方式完成过程调用。Call方法调用函数时,必须要带括号,直接利用过程名时,不用在参数列表两边加上括号。所以本题答案是B。

(10)【◆题库问题◆】:[单选] 设有关系R(A,B,C,D)及其上的函数相关性集合F={B→A,BC→D},那么关系R最高是(  )
A.第一范式的
B.第二范式的
C.第三范式的
D.BCNF范式的

【◆参考答案◆】:A

【◆答案解析◆】:从B,BC函数确定A和D这一点上,明显看出B,BC都有可能是主码.若B是主码的话,仔细看会发现,F中竟然没有谁去函数确定C,这显然是说不通的,(因为C至少会被B这个主码函数确定);若BC是主码,那么F中存在非主属性对候选码的部分依赖,不满足第二范式的要求,故为第一范式.

发表评论

: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en: